It’s a myth that humans’ sense of smell is inferior to that of other animals – here’s why

Conventional wisdom has it that humans have a poorer sense of smell than most other animals. Sure, we can smell – most of us appreciate the aroma of our morning coffee or a delightful fragrance, and we’re able to detect burning toast or a gas leak. But we have nonetheless long been thought to be relative weaklings in the animal kingdom’s league of olfactory excellence, which puts dogs and rodents near the top.

Does Jupiter Have a Solid Core?

The gas giants have always been a mystery to us. Due their dense and swirling clouds, it is impossible to get a good look inside them and determine their true structure. Given their distance from Earth, it is time-consuming and expensive to send spacecraft to them, making survey missions few and far between. And due to their intense radiation and strong gravity, any mission that attempts to study them has to be do so carefully.

Why we choose terrible passwords, and how to fix them

The first Thursday in May is World Password Day, but don’t buy a cake or send cards. Computer chip maker Intel created the event as an annual reminder that, for most of us, our password habits are nothing to celebrate. Instead, they – and computer professionals like me – hope we will use this day to say our final goodbyes to “qwerty” and “123456,” which are still the most popular passwords.

Food as medicine: your brain really does want you to eat more veggies

As well as our physical health, the quality of our diet matters for our mental and brain health. Observational studies across countries, cultures and age groups show that better-quality diets – those high in vegetables, fruits, other plant foods (such as nuts and legumes), as well as good-quality proteins (such as fish and lean meat) – are consistently associated with reduced depression.

Where Should We Look for Ancient Civilizations in the Solar System?

The search for life in the Universe takes many paths. There’s SETI, or the Search for Extraterrestrial Intelligence, which is searching for signals from a distant ancient civilization. There’s the exploration of our own Solar System, on Mars, or underneath the subsurface oceans of Europa and Enceladus, to see if life can be anywhere there’s liquid water and a source of energy. And upcoming space telescopes like James Webb will attempt to directly image the atmospheres of distant extrasolar planets, to see if they contain the distinct chemical signatures of life.

Is Another Universe Sitting too Close to us on the Multiverse Bus?

Since the 1960s, astronomers have been aware of the electromagnetic background radiation that pervades the Universe. Known as the Cosmic Microwave Background, this radiation is the oldest light in the Universe and what is left over from the Big Bang. By 2004, astronomers also became aware that a large region within the CMB appeared to be colder than its surroundings.

What is the Average Surface Temperature of Mercury?

Of all the planets in the Solar System, Mercury is the closest to our Sun. As such, you would think it is the hottest of all the Solar planets. But strangely enough, it is not. That honor goes to Venus, which experiences an average surface temperature of 750 K (477 °C; 890 °F). Not only that, but Mercury is also cold enough in some regions to maintain water in ice form

Scientists have worked out how dung beetles use the Milky Way to hold their course

Insects navigate in much the same way that ancient humans did: using the sky. Their primary cue is the position of the sun, but insects can also detect properties of skylight (the blue light scattered by the upper atmosphere) that give them indirect information about the sun’s position. Skylight cues include gradients in brightness and colour across the sky and the way light is polarised by the atmosphere. Together, these sky “compass cues” allow many insect species to hold a stable course.

Who Discovered Uranus?

If you’ve got really good eyesight and can find a place where the light pollution is non-existent, you might be able to see Uranus without a telescope. It’s only possible with the right conditions, and if you know exactly where to look. And for thousands of years, scholars and astronomers were doing just that. But given that it was just a tiny pinprick of light, they believed Uranus was a star.
